Bob Odenkirk’s New Action Movie Sequel Just Made Its John Wick Comparisons Even Harder To Avoid

Nobody 2 is officially on the way, and while the first Nobody was already easy to compare to John Wick, the second one is even more so. 2021’s Nobody immediately drew a lot of comparisons to John Wick upon its release, with it being created by John Wick creator Derek Kolstad. Although Nobody and John Wick have no official in-universe connections, Nobody 2 has already made it a lot harder to disᴀssociate the two franchises.

Screen Rant is at CinemaCon 2025, and while all kinds of movies have been featured so far, Nobody 2 is one of the highlights. The first trailer for Nobody 2 was shown at CinemaCon 2025, and while the trailer hasn’t been released publicly yet, descriptions of the footage have. These descriptions make the highly-anticipated sequel seem like a worthy follow-up to the original film, although one moment does seem far too similar to John Wick.

Nobody 2’s Teased Hall Of Mirrors Scene Repeats One Of John Wick 2’s Biggest Action Moments

Making The Comparisons Even Easier

According to the Nobody 2 CinemaCon 2025 trailer, the film will see Bob Odenkirk’s Hutch Mansell go on vacation with his family, with the main Nobody characters spending time at an amusement park. While there, Hutch gets into a violent altercation, one that quickly spins out of control. One of the most interesting parts of the Nobody 2 trailer is an action scene that takes place in a hall of mirrors. Here is a full description of the trailer:

The footage begins with Bob Odenkirk in an elevator. He asks, “You guys have fun at the convention?” Then he starts fighting everyone in the elevator. We then see him with his family. They decide to go on a family trip to an amusement park. While there, someone bullies his daughter and slaps her on the back of the head. Odenkirk separates from his family, goes back into the park, and beats up the people who bullied his daughter. Because of that, the cops come and Odenkirk gets discovered. It turns out he’s in the middle of something nefarious going on. “Guys I’m not gonna fight ya. I’m on vacation,” he says to a group of thugs, who then attack him. There’s a whole action sequence in a hall of mirrors. “I told you I’m on f*cking vacation,” he exclaims as he beats someone up.

Although the hall of mirrors scene is cool, it is way too close to a mirror hallway fight scene from John Wick: Chapter 2. If Nobody 2 wants to stop the comparisons to John Wick, using one of the sequel’s best scenes in its sequel isn’t the way to go, as it makes Nobody 2 seem like it is retreading the same ground.

John Wick 2’s Hall Of Mirrors Scene Was Already An Incredibly Impressive Remake Of Enter The Dragon

Raising The Stakes For Nobody 2

Many fans of the John Wick franchise don’t know that John Wick: Chapter 2‘s mirror fight scene was actually a homage to a different action movie. John Wick: Chapter 2 was recreating a similar scene from the iconic martial arts movie Enter the Dragon, and it did so in a fantastic way.

This fact only raises the stakes for Nobody 2, as it not only has to live up to the John Wick: Chapter 2 scene, but also the original Enter the Dragon scene. If it manages to pull the mirror scene off, then this will be incredible. However, if it doesn’t, then many Nobody 2 fans will wonder why the sequel took the risk.
